Digital Pipe Dreams
I don't watch TV anymore, atleast not on the ol' boob tube (Love that phrase). What's the alternative you may ask? Well I download episodes of interesting series. Babylon 5 for instance (A gem of a sci-fi series that deserves a post all its own). What about games? That too. Movies? Ditto. Music? Started ages back!
I still go to watch a movie at a theatre once in a very blue moon but its more of a social exercise than entertainment. I'm not saying its easy or particularly expedient but I watch what I want, when I want. Same for goes for gaming.
What does that really mean for the future of MSM? (MainStream Media) To be honest i'm not sure that it's the end of MSM, but there is some kind of major change in the pipeline. And MSM, as we know it, will cease to exist.
